A Lake County woman receiving LIHEAP
assistance wrote: "Having you help me and my mother
this year with our utility bill was a godsend. It
was way over my head, and I didn't know what I was
going to do until I remembered this agency. My mother
is on oxygen 24 hours-a-day, and we couldn't be without
electricity, so you see it was a matter of life and
death also for me. Thank you from the bottom of my
heart for all the help you have given me."
